Armenia interested in expanding cooperation with STMicroelectronics

ArmInfo.Armenia is interested in expanding cooperation with the French company STMicroelectronics in the semiconductor sector, as reported by the  press service of the Ministry of High-Tech Industry, citing the results of a working visit by a ministry delegation  led by Minister Mkhitar Hayrapetyan to the company's facilities in Grenoble, France.

According to the source, during the visit, the potential for  developing cooperation was discussed.  Hayrapetyan and delegation  members  presented Armenia's technological ecosystem, highlighting  ongoing programs and state priorities in  semiconductor design,  artificial intelligence, and research and development. The Minister  noted that the country  policy is aimed at supporting the development  of the national technology ecosystem and foster joint initiatives  between the government, academia, and industry, thereby ensuring  sustainable industry growth and international competitiveness.

It is worth noting that STMicroelectronics is a global leader in the  design and manufacture of semiconductor electronic and  microelectronic components, serving the automotive, industrial, and  Internet of Things (IoT) sectors.
